How Heat Pumps Work
Unlike traditional systems that generate heat, a heat pump transfers heat from one location to another. During warmer months, it moves heat out of your home to provide cooling. In cooler weather, the process reverses to provide heat.
This allows one system to handle both sides of your home’s comfort needs.
Heat pumps are also available in different configurations, making them suitable for a variety of homes and layouts. The right choice depends on factors such as the home’s size, insulation, existing HVAC setup, and comfort requirements.
